Rohit on the verge of breaking Shahid Afridi’s ODI record
At present, the record of hitting most sixes in ODI cricket is in the name of Pakistan’s explosive all-rounder Shahid Afridi, who has hit a total of 351 sixes. Our Rohit Sharma, who is famous for his excellent timing and pull shots, is very close to breaking this record of Afridi. According to the latest data, Rohit Sharma has 344 sixes in his name in ODIs, which means that he needs only 8 more sixes to break Afridi’s record.
Rohit has a great chance to achieve this historic feat in the upcoming ODI series against Australia, or in the subsequent matches.
